    Please can you take the shavings away and give them lots more hay to burrow in, they are not good for Guinea Pigs. I made the same mistake with mine, but found out the oils in the pine can cause respiratory issues and skin problems. Some snuggle sacks would be good so the littlies can hold them safely, I'm happy to make you some and send them up to you.
    Look at C&C cages, they are DIY cages made from the wire shelving cubes, the girls will love building new layouts and things for them.

    The cage isn’t big enough at all! The RSPCA recommend 120cm x 60cm as the minimum cage size for 2 guinea pigs (minimum floor area of 8 square feet), and to add 30cm for each additional guinea pig. 💀💀💀

    Used to have guinea pigs when i was younger and they are such sweet little things, they will get to know the food routine for sure esoecially when you start feeding veg, they will hear you open the fridge up and they will squeak with happiness for food. Isla has probably already looked in her research that guinea pigs cannot store there own vitamin c so they need veg thats high in vitamin c to keep topped up. Some fruits are ok too but tend to be higher in sugar. Highest part of there diet is hay as tbis helps to keep there gut moving as well as teeth filed down.
